Unleashing Potential: The Power of Systematic Investment Plans (SIPs)

Systematic Investment Plans (SIPs) offer a compelling avenue for investors seeking long-term wealth creation. By regularly investing a determined amount at scheduled intervals, SIPs empower you to accumulate your investments over time, effectively averaging out the impact of market volatility. This strategic approach allows for consistent exposure to the financial arena, fostering a sense of steadiness in your investment journey.

Additionally, SIPs prove particularly beneficial for inexperienced investors as they cultivate a habit of regular investing and gradual wealth building.

Planning for Tomorrow: Exploring Mutual Funds

Mutual funds present a powerful way to invest your money and develop towards your financial goals. They combine the investments of various individuals, allowing you to diversify your risk across a wide range of assets. Guided by professionals, mutual funds reduce the need for in-depth individual market research and transaction costs, making them an attainable option for investors of all levels.

Before you start investing, it's vital to grasp the different types of mutual funds available. Consider options like growth funds, which focus on stocks, or bond funds, which put in bonds. A balanced portfolio often includes a mix of both to mitigate risk and optimize returns.
